I am about to roll out AB Tutor Control Client and would like to disable the Client service (ABClient.exe) when ever a staff memeber logs in. It's easy for our school because we have two domains: admin and curriculum so they run different scripts. I am using VB script with WMI.

The problem is staff and teachers do not have access to stop and start services. Running as the administrator works fine.

Has anyone done something simular?
I was thinking I may need to write a program on the server to disable the client remotely.

Any ideas?

There's probably a neater way of doing it, but to address the problem of users not being able to control the service, you could grant your staff access to control the service using group policy thereby allowing your script to stop/start the abclient service at logon/logoff.

Ok no problem. Fyi, they (head office) will need to have the service (ABClient) installed on the computer used to make the change to the GPO.
